{"data":{"id":"us/14-cfr-249.6","jurisdiction":"us","citation":"14 CFR 249.6","heading":"Destruction of records.","body":"(a) Upon the expiration of the period of preservation prescribed in this part, records may be destroyed at the option of the carrier.\n(b) Unless otherwise specified, duplicate copies of records may be destroyed at any time if they contain no significant information not shown on the originals.","path":["Title 14—Aeronautics and Space","CHAPTER II—OFFICE OF THE SECRETARY, D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ATION (AVIATION PROCEEDINGS)","SUBCHAPTER A—ECONOMIC REGULATIONS","PART 249—PRESERVATION OF AIR CARRIER RECORDS","Subpart A—General Instructions"],"source_url":"https://www.ecfr.gov/api/versioner/v1/full/2026-08-25/title-14.xml","current_through":"2026-08-25","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T02:24:20Z","sha256":"876296bd433ed334a60a9f762329081e697c7fca0df101697a69775859927529","source_id":"us-cfr","stale":true,"prev":"us/14-cfr-249.5","next":"us/14-cfr-249.7"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
